Career Role (Waste Management & Agricultural Operations) Description
Agricultural Waste Manager Oversees waste collection, treatment, and disposal on farms, focusing on minimizing environmental impact and maximizing resource recovery (e.g., composting, anaerobic digestion). Strong emphasis on compliance with UK environmental regulations.
Sustainability Consultant (Agriculture) Advises farms and agricultural businesses on sustainable practices, including waste management strategies, to reduce carbon footprint and enhance efficiency. Expertise in waste reduction and recycling crucial.
Anaerobic Digestion Plant Operator Operates and maintains equipment in anaerobic digestion plants, processing agricultural waste into biogas and digestate. Requires technical skills and knowledge of process optimization for bioenergy production.
Composting Facility Manager Manages the composting process of agricultural waste, ensuring quality control and efficient production of compost. Requires knowledge of microbiology and composting techniques for agricultural applications.
Waste Recycling Officer (Agricultural Sector) Develops and implements recycling programs for agricultural waste streams, promoting resource recovery and circular economy principles. Focuses on reducing landfill and promoting sustainable waste management.
